Muchurapo in world map

Muchurapo in world map. The following map shows the location of Muchurapo in the world. Latitude and longitude of Muchurapo: 10°16'03.9"N, 64°16'36.7"W

Please select map: Muchurapo in world mapMap of Muchurapo
Muchurapo in world map
Muchurapo, Venezuela in world map